操作系统是计算机系统中的核心软件之一,它管理和控制计算机硬件资源,并为用户和应用程序提供一个接口。在计算机科学领域,操作系统一直扮演着重要的角色。操作系统是一种系统软件,它负责管理计算机系统的硬件和软件资源,为用户和应用程序提供一个友好的环境。操作系统通过各种服务和功能来实现对计算机的控制和管理,包括进程管理、内存管理、文件系统、设备管理等。
功能
操作系统具有多种功能,主要包括:
-
进程管理:管理系统中运行的进程,包括进程的创建、调度、终止等。
-
内存管理:管理计算机的内存资源,包括内存的分配、回收、地址映射等。
-
文件系统:提供文件和目录的管理功能,包括文件的创建、读写、删除等。
-
设备管理:管理计算机的硬件设备,包括设备的初始化、驱动程序的加载、中断处理等。
-
用户接口:为用户和应用程序提供一个交互界面,包括命令行界面和图形用户界面等。
操作系统作为计算机系统的核心软件之一,其在计算机科学领域具有重要的地位。随着科技的不断进步和应用需求的不断变化,操作系统也在不断发展和完善,为用户和应用程序提供更加优秀的服务和支持。